window 10 系統安裝Oracle11g數據庫詳細步驟以及遇到的坑

Oracle 安裝與配置

這裏推薦官方下載Oracle數據庫的方式:官方下載地址

  1. 在官網上找到Oracle 11g下載詳情,並點擊See All 這一選項。
    在這裏插入圖片描述
  2. 下載下面2個zip文件
    在這裏插入圖片描述
  3. 點擊下載後會彈出許可,點擊同意即可。
    在這裏插入圖片描述
  4. 瀏覽器默認下載速度比較慢,將下載鏈接複製到迅雷中,可以提高下載速度。
    在這裏插入圖片描述
  5. 下載完畢後,選中2個zip包並解壓到相同文件夾路徑下。
    在這裏插入圖片描述
  6. 解壓後的2個zip壓縮包目錄如下所示:
    在這裏插入圖片描述
  7. 運行setup.exe後提示不滿足環境要求.
    在這裏插入圖片描述

原因是因爲版本註冊問題,默認oracle 11配置項中沒有添加win10的註冊信息。
解決辦法:在解壓後的Oracle安裝文件目錄中,打開 stage\cvu\cvu_prereq.xml 文件
在這裏插入圖片描述
找到value=window7的OPERATING_SYSTEM配置如下圖所示
在這裏插入圖片描述
然後複製整段並修改Release = 6.2 ,value = windows 10如下:

<OPERATING_SYSTEM RELEASE="6.2">
       <VERSION VALUE="3"/>
       <ARCHITECTURE VALUE="64-bit"/>
       <NAME VALUE="Windows 10"/>
        <ENV_VAR_LIST>
         	<ENV_VAR NAME="PATH" MAX_LENGTH="1023" />
        </ENV_VAR_LIST>
</OPERATING_SYSTEM>
  1. 重新運行setup.exe後彈出如下界面:

在這裏插入圖片描述
9. 點擊是,然後點擊下一步
在這裏插入圖片描述
10. 在“安裝選項”窗口中,選擇“創建和配置數據庫”,單擊“下一步”:
在這裏插入圖片描述
11. 選擇桌面類並單擊下一步
在這裏插入圖片描述
12. 這裏數據庫版本與字符集缺省默認值,並設置你的口令。這裏爲了方便我設置的是123456Oracle
在這裏插入圖片描述
13. 然後等待數據庫執行環境檢查
在這裏插入圖片描述
但是環境檢測失敗並且錯誤列表提示:無法在指示的節點上執行物理內存檢查在這裏插入圖片描述
這裏可以忽略所有強制安裝(不會影響正常使用),然後單擊下一步。
在這裏插入圖片描述
在這裏插入圖片描述
14. 然後安裝進程如下圖所示:
在這裏插入圖片描述
安裝進度100%彈出下面對話框
在這裏插入圖片描述
遇到的坑:

上圖安裝過程中,博主遇到一個異常:ORA-01078: failure in processing system parameters然後接下來報Oracle not available的異常。這裏使用CMD命令重啓Oracle如下圖所示,可以看出來報了LRM-00109的異常,這個異常是找不到一個配置文件的異常,配置文件路徑爲:
在這裏插入圖片描述
C:\APP\CODEGEEKGAO\PRODUCT\11.2.0\DBHOME_1\DATABASE\INITORCL.ORA',這裏出現了亂碼不用管,到了這個路徑下沒有看到有INITORCL.ORA文件。解決方法如下圖所示:在這裏插入圖片描述
然後回到命令行輸入startup命令,然後數據庫就啓動成功如下圖所示:
在這裏插入圖片描述

創建進程完成後,點擊口令管理出現右側對話框如下所示,然後點擊確定。

在這裏插入圖片描述15. 至此Oracle 11g安裝成功如下所示:

在這裏插入圖片描述

測試安裝是否成功

數據庫安裝完成後需要測試一下數據庫是否安裝成功,這裏介紹一個簡單的驗證方法。

  1. 打開開始,啓動SQL Plus應用程序,如下所示:
    在這裏插入圖片描述
  2. 使用SQL Plus完成創建表、插入數據、查詢數據以及刪除表操作
    在這裏插入圖片描述
    在本示例中成功創建表test,並能成功插入數據、刪除數據以及成功刪除表,由此可見數據庫安裝成功,日常開發中經常使用數據庫鏈接工具連接Oracle數據庫,下一篇將介紹使用Navicat 連接Oracle中遇到的坑。
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章